Ulaanbaatar /MONTSAME/. Minerals and mining business summit ‘Discover Mongolia-2019’ is taking place at the Shangri-La Hotel in Ulaanbaatar.


During the key note session “Why invest Mongolia’s resource sector”, ‘Erdenes Mongola’ LLC CEO P.Gankhuu put forward offers to domestic and foreign investors on cooperation in an area of brown coal exploration and development. Moreover, he said that Erdenes Mongol’s subsidiary ‘Erdenes Alt Resource’ is currently developing a gold refinery and copper smelting project with investors as the country has an estimated reserve of copper that is ready for processing at around 3-4 million tons. 


Deputy Director Erdenes Tavantolgoi JSC T.Tsogtbayar gave update on the company’s latest activities, which include Zuunbayan railway development projects, IPO of the Erdenes Tavantolgoi Mining on international stock exchanges and a project to build copper concentration plant with a capacity of 8-9 million tons. Throughout the nine years of operation, the company’s total sales of coal reached 55.8 million tons and exploration is around 58 million tons, 13 million tons of which are explored this year.


In scope of the Discover Mongolia – 2019, a session under theme “Accessing growth with high-valuation upsides” chaired by A.Bilguun, Chairman of Board of the Mongolian National Mining Association discussed the risk of expiration of most mining (exploitation) licenses within the next two years as the number of exploration licenses have been reduced in recent times while the issuance of exploitation licenses has grown. 


The summit ends tomorrow, September 28.
